Peaceful 1-acre setting just 2 miles from Prineville Reservoir! Fully fenced & nicely treed with beautiful views, this property offers an 18x24' horse barn w/2 stalls, power & water, corral, fenced dog run, horseshoe pit & 8x12' shed w/windows. Circular drive with 2 gated entries, detached garage, carport, screened porch & heated studio/flex space. Home was fully renovated to the studs—updated electrical, plumbing, water heater, wood stove, flooring, metal roof w/gutters, garage door, 2 septic tanks, leach field, well pump house & 80-gal pressure tank, electrical panel in garage. Updated kitchen boasts tile counters/backsplash, SS appliances, hickory cabinets w/under-cab lighting & French doors. Bath features elegant tiled shower & newer vanity. Forced air heat & wood stove keep it cozy. Enjoy the huge wraparound deck, paver patio, cowboy pool, w/hot tub hookups available. Full RV hookups w/power & water & separate septic tank.
